Pricing for ductwork maintenance is typically calculated based on the size of your property and the number of connection points in your ventilation system. Factors such as the age of your home and the amount of buildup inside the ducts can also shift the total effort required. Common signs include excessive dust settling on surfaces, persistent respiratory issues, and unpleasant odors when your HVAC system runs.
